The Versatility of Inline X-ray Machines in Automated Production Lines

With more and more factories completing the transformation and upgrading of automated production lines, the demand for equipment intelligence increases, and a variety of supporting equipment needs to be updated accordingly. In order to control the quality of products, inline X-ray machines are often used for product failure analysis, and their non-destructive features are very effective in inspecting internal defects.


Application of Inline X-Ray Machine


The application of X-RAY inspection equipment in the production line is mainly divided into inline inspection equipment and offline inspection equipment. Compared with offline inspection equipment, an inline X-ray machine has obvious advantages. The inline X-ray machine is automatically judged by software to inspect defects, while offline X-RAY mainly relies on manual judgment. The former is more accurate and faster. The latter requires high professionalism and has a slow inspection speed, and cannot realize 100% non-destructive testing of products.


Data Storage Function


The inline X-ray machine's inspection data can be stored for easy traceability, and a manual review function can also be added. During batch inspection, the user can look at the inspection image on another computer and review the judgment. Due to the large number of products in the batch inspection, there are errors in the data statistics; at this time, the products can be coded. The inline X-ray machine is equipped with automatic scanning equipment at the loading port to prevent information from being misplaced and ensure the reliability of the inspection data.


Real-time Inspection for Improved Efficiency


One of the biggest advantages of the inline X-ray machine is its ability to perform real-time inspection. Traditional inspection methods often require a cumbersome process of stopping, disassembling, inspecting, and reassembling. The inline X-ray machine, on the other hand, can inspect products directly on the production line in real time, without the need for downtime, which greatly improves production efficiency. At the same time, due to the rapid inspection process, problems in the production process can be inspected in a timely manner, reducing the rate of defective products and further improving product quality.


High Degree of Customization


The inline X-ray machine's built-in carrier table and jigs and fixtures need to be selected according to the actual product characteristics, to facilitate its inspection angle to get the best inspection image. The most commonly used inline X-ray machine inspection images are mostly two-dimensional images, but there is also inline CT equipment to realize the enterprise's needs for three-dimensional inspection images.


In order to ensure the quality of the products, more companies require 100% inspection of the products on the production line. The inline X-ray machine can be customized according to the actual speed of the production line, optimizing the inspection speed and docking module.
